Jeff07971 wrote: 
> Does not seem to work with latest raspbian jesse.
> Throws an error in  /etc/liquidsoap/phono.liq
> Line 3, char 6: Empty token!
> 
> Will investigate when I get a chance

Same here. If (like me) you copied and pasted the contents of phono.liq
as posted in the instructions, check for any rogue characters. I
replaced all the quotation marks (") and this solved the Empty token!
error. I then started getting parse error warnings instead. After
further trial and error changes to the file I'm no longer getting parse
errors, but I am getting '... Alsa.Device_busy'.
